Starbucks (SBUX) is in the spotlight as it prepares to release its fiscal fourth-quarter earnings this week. This period is already filled with major corporate announcements and heightened investor attention.
The coffee chain is facing mounting headwinds, including slower growth in its domestic market, negative comparable sales, and a series of recent U.S. store closures. Competitors such as Dutch Bros and Luckin Coffee have been outpacing Starbucks in same-store sales growth, signaling a more challenging landscape.

Starbucks shares have drifted lower in 2025, with a year-to-date share price return of -7.3% and a one-year total shareholder return of -10%. This performance reflects a tough mix of softer domestic growth and persistent operational headwinds. While management is pushing innovation and navigating labor challenges, momentum has stalled. The market remains cautious until there is clearer evidence of a sustained turnaround.

Most Popular Narrative: 11.6% Undervalued
According to the most widely followed narrative, Starbucks' fair value is calculated at $96.60, implying a meaningful premium to its last close of $85.43. This sets up a compelling discussion about whether the market is still underestimating Starbucks’ future levers for growth and margin improvement.
The Back to Starbucks strategy aims to improve partner engagement and reduce turnover. This is expected to enhance the customer experience and drive higher quality transactions, potentially increasing revenue and net margins. Plans to reestablish Starbucks as a third place by evolving coffee house designs and expanding in attractive growth markets could lead to increased customer visits and improved unit economics, thus boosting revenue.

Another View: Price-to-Earnings Ratio Sends a Different Signal
Looking through the lens of price-to-earnings, Starbucks is trading at 36.9 times earnings, noticeably higher than the US Hospitality industry average of 24.1 and above its own fair ratio of 34.7. While it appears cheaper than similar peers, this premium suggests investors are paying up for Starbucks’ brand and future potential.
